Skip to content
New issue

Have a question about this project? # for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“#”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? # to your account

Problema ao debugar propriedades que sejam array de Json #1274

Open
gtrabach opened this issue Oct 1, 2024 · 0 comments
Open

Problema ao debugar propriedades que sejam array de Json #1274

gtrabach opened this issue Oct 1, 2024 · 0 comments
Assignees
Labels
awaiting release Fixed issues and awaiting the next release debug Ocorrências relacionadas ao servidor DAP

Comments

@gtrabach
Copy link

gtrabach commented Oct 1, 2024

Describe the bug
Ao tentar debugar classes onde as propriedades sejam arrays de Json, o TDS exibe que a propriedade possui apenas uma posição com o conteúdo nulo. Porém ao imprimir o conteúdo da propriedade, é possível visualizar o conteúdo normalmente.

Problema só ocorre com classes/propriedades. Utilizando variáveis as informações são exibidas normalmente.

To Reproduce

  1. Crie uma classe onde uma das propriedades seja um array de Json e tente debugar.
  2. Opcionalmente, utilize a classe e o arquivo Json enviados em anexo.

Expected behavior
Exibir o conteúdo das propriedades normalmente, conforme ocorre com variáveis.

Screenshots
image

image

Desktop (please complete the following information):

  • OS/Architecture: Windows 11 Pro 21H2 64-bits

Appserver (please complete the following information):

  • Build (with date): 7.00.210324P-20240718 - 64 bits
  • OS/Architecture: Windows 11 Pro 21H2 64-bits
  • Build Version 20.3.2.12

Logs.zip
XTSTJS.zip
json_teste.zip

@brodao2 brodao2 self-assigned this Jan 6, 2025
@brodao2 brodao2 added the debug Ocorrências relacionadas ao servidor DAP label Jan 6, 2025
brodao2 added a commit that referenced this issue Jan 8, 2025
Resolução do chamado #1274.
Adicionado tratamento para propriedades do tipo JSON, com conteúdo array no 1o nível.
Adicionados arquivos de apoio a testes.
@brodao2 brodao2 added the awaiting release Fixed issues and awaiting the next release label Jan 20, 2025
# for free to join this conversation on GitHub. Already have an account? # to comment
Labels
awaiting release Fixed issues and awaiting the next release debug Ocorrências relacionadas ao servidor DAP
Projects
None yet
Development

No branches or pull requests

2 participants